Body of youth found in Trishuli River



KATHMANDU: The body of a young man has been found in the Trishuli River near Dharapani in Ichchakamana Rural Municipality-4 of Chitwan.

According to the District Police Office, Chitwan, body of a youth, aged around 30, was found in the river. The body has yet to be identified.

Police have requested to visit the Area Police Office, Muglin, to identify the body if any person had been missing in the area.
